What Are ASTM A516 GR. 70 HIC Plates

ASTM A516 GR. 70 HIC plates are high-strength, low-alloy steel plates designed to resist the effects of hydrogen-induced cracking (HIC). HIC is a form of corrosion that occurs when hydrogen molecules penetrate the steel and weaken it from within. It’s caused by exposure to wet hydrogen sulfide (H2S) environments typical in the oil and gas industries. The plates are made from carbon steel, including small amounts of elements such as silicon, phosphorus, sulfur, and manganese. ASTM A516 GR. 70 HIC plates are usually normalized, with the addition of fine-grain elements to enhance their toughness and ductility.

What Are The Applications Of These Plates

ASTM A516 GR. 70 HIC plates are widely used in the petrochemical, oil and gas industries and other industrial applications involving exposure to wet H2S corrosive environments. They are applied in constructing pressure vessels, storage tanks, pipelines, heat exchangers, and other processing equipment exposed to HIC. The plates are also used in welding applications, particularly in the fabrication of weldable pressure vessels and piping components.

What Are The Properties Of These Plates

ASTM A516 GR. 70 HIC plates have several properties that make them ideal for harsh, corrosive environments. They have excellent resistance to HIC, meaning they are unlikely to crack or fail when exposed to H2S. The plates also have high tensile strength, with a minimum yield strength of 38 KSI and a minimum tensile strength of 70 KSI. They have good weldability, making fabricating and welding them into various shapes and structures easy. In addition, the plates have a low carbon content, which makes them less susceptible to embrittlement.

How Are These Plates Tested

To ensure that ASTM A516 GR. 70 HIC plates meet the required standards and specifications; they undergo rigorous testing before and after fabrication. These tests include macroscopic and microscopic microstructure examination, Charpy V-notch impact testing at different temperatures, and HIC testing to verify their resistance to hydrogen-induced cracking. The plates are also ultrasonically tested to detect any internal flaws or defects.
